1. A system for treating a tissue site with reduced pressure, the system comprising:

  • a reduced-pressure dressing for disposing proximate to the tissue site, the reduced-pressure dressing comprising an interface distribution manifold for placing proximate to the tissue site, a dressing sealing member, and a reduced-pressure interface;

    a wireless, reduced-pressure pump fluidly coupled to the reduced-pressure dressing, the wireless, reduced-pressure pump comprising;

    a RFID antenna,a first processor coupled to the RFID antenna,a micro-pump device coupled to the first processor for receiving power therefrom and developing reduced pressure, the micro-pump device comprising a piezoelectric pump,a first pump-sealing member and a second pump-sealing member, wherein the first pump-sealing member and the second pump-sealing member are at least partially coupled to form a pump pouch in which the micro-pump device is disposed,a fluid reservoir fluidly coupled to the micro-pump device,a first distribution manifold,an absorbent layer, anda diverter layer, wherein the first distribution manifold, the absorbent layer, and the diverter layer are disposed within the pump pouch formed by the first pump-sealing member and the second pump-sealing member;

    a base unit having a RFID reader; and

    wherein the RFID reader is configured to provide power to the RFID antenna such that the micro-pump device is powered.
